Dingdong Dantes is using his platform not just as an actor but also as a responsible citizen, reminding Filipinos about the importance of tax payment and government accountability.

The Bureau of Internal Revenue (BIR) recently recognized Dantes as one of the Top Celebrity Taxpayers of 2024 in a ceremony held in Quezon City. Instead of simply celebrating the milestone, the Kapuso star took the opportunity to remind the public of their duty to pay taxes correctly and to hold elected officials accountable for their use.
“Malapit na ang April 15—filing of taxes!” Dantes wrote in an Instagram post.
He emphasized that tax contributions fund public services and national development, making it essential for every citizen to pay their dues properly.
“Bilang mamamayan, siguraduhin nating maayos at tama ang pagbabayad ng buwis, dahil dito nanggagaling ang pondo para sa mga serbisyong pampubliko,” he said.
Beyond tax compliance, Dantes stressed that Filipinos must also be vigilant in ensuring that their hard-earned money is being used properly by those in power.
“Bilang taxpayers, tungkulin din natin na maging mapagmatyag at siguraduhing ang ating buwis ay nagagamit nang tama ng mga taong iniluklok natin sa pwesto at may pananagutan dito,” he added.

Dantes joins a roster of high-profile taxpayers honored by the BIR, including Vice Ganda, Kathryn Bernardo, Kim Chiu, Julia Barretto, Darren Espanto, Dennis Trillo, Jennylyn Mercado, and Catriona Gray.
These celebrities set an example by fulfilling their financial obligations, reinforcing the importance of tax compliance in nation-building. The BIR continues to encourage transparency and accountability, urging citizens to not only pay taxes but also demand proper government spending.
As the April 15 tax deadline approaches, Dantes’ message serves as a timely reminder for all Filipinos to fulfill their tax duties while ensuring that their contributions are used for the betterment of the country.
